What is the Least Common Multiple of 5 and 100?
Least common multiple or lowest common denominator (lcd) can be calculated in two way; with the LCM formula calculation of greatest common factor (GCF), or multiplying the prime factors with the highest exponent factor.
Least common multiple (LCM) of 5 and 100 is 100.
LCM(5,100) = 100
Least Common Multiple of 5 and 100 with GCF Formula
The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 5 and 100, than apply into the LCM equation.
GCF(5,100) = 5
LCM(5,100) = ( 5 × 100) / 5
LCM(5,100) = 500 / 5
LCM(5,100) = 100
